Kate McMullen
The Kate McMullen Foundation and website was set up in 2005 by my sister, Katie, as soon as she was diagnosed with stage IV lung cancer. She was 25 years-old. At the time, her intention was to use the funds generated by her friends and family to support research on lung cancer and her website was used to communicate to her friends and family while she was in treatment. Katie lived with the hope that she could be cured.
Katie was the youngest of nine children in a large family with many personalities, ages, and stations in life. We all did something with her—whether it was to lift her up from one end of the room to another or to keep her diet on track. However, looking back, she was preparing all of us by leaving a large journal to keep us going on, just in case the miracle we were convinced would arrive did not.
Katie’s goal was to keep up her current busy life and to share her experience with others. Her journals had many followers, and the fundraising benefits are still crowded and successful. Although the board is younger than most boards, they are a group of outstanding friends of Katie’s that are confident they will make a difference to pursue her desire which was to provide funds for additional research, awareness for the disease and hope to other families.
-Meg McMullen Collins
The Kate McMullen Foundation partnered with Uniting Against Lung Cancer to co-fund research grants in 2007 and 2009.
